{ | |
"name": "CDATA edge-cases", | |
"options": { | |
"parser": {"recognizeCDATA": true} | |
}, | |
"html": "<![CDATA><![CDATA[[]]sdaf]]><![CDATA[foo", | |
"expected": [ | |
{ | |
"event": "processinginstruction", | |
"data": [ | |
"![cdata", | |
"![CDATA" | |
] | |
}, | |
{ "event": "cdatastart", "data": [] }, | |
{ "event": "text", "data": [ "[]]sdaf" ] }, | |
{ "event": "cdataend", "data": [] }, | |
{ "event": "cdatastart", "data": [] }, | |
{ "event": "text", "data": [ "foo" ] }, | |
{ "event": "cdataend", "data": [] } | |
] | |
} |